Arado Ar96... on floats?

Hi, folks...

Looking for some information on an unusual machine. I think the photo was in one of Ed West's recent offerings, but I can't locate it now... ! I have note that it looked like an Arado Ar96 trainer, but with floats attached instead of normal wheeled undercarriage, and that it was coded NH+AM or WH+AM. It would make a great modelling subject, but I never realised threre was such a variant.

Could anyone help me out here, perhaps with unit/operational info? Thanks in advance.
